    Getting There

    Walking

    From Bacvice Beach, head northwest towards the main road (Ul. Mertojak) and walk along it for about 10 minutes. You will pass several shops and cafes. Continue straight until you reach the intersection with Ul. Kraj Svetog Ivana. Turn left onto Ul. Kraj Svetog Ivana, and you will see Jupiter's Temple on your right at Ul. Kraj Svetog Ivana 2. The total walk should take you about 15 minutes.

    Bus

    If you prefer to take a bus, walk to the nearest bus stop on Ul. Mertojak, which is about a 5-minute walk from Bacvice Beach. Catch bus number 6 towards 'Gripe' and get off at the 'Obala' stop. From there, it is a 5-minute walk to Jupiter's Temple. Head north towards the old town, then follow the signs or ask locals for directions to Ul. Kraj Svetog Ivana.

    Discover more about Jupiter's Temple

    Jupiter's Temple, a prominent historical landmark in the city of Split, Croatia, stands as a testament to the Roman Empire's architectural prowess and cultural significance. Dating back to the 3rd century AD, this temple is dedicated to Jupiter, the supreme deity of Roman mythology, and is a significant relic of the ancient city of Salona. Visitors are greeted by its majestic façade, characterized by Corinthian columns and intricate carvings that have withstood the test of time. The temple's pristine preservation allows guests to step back into history and envision the rituals that once took place within its sacred walls.As you wander through the temple's interior, take a moment to appreciate the stunning ceiling adorned with elaborate motifs and details that reflect the artistic excellence of the era. The atmosphere is serene, making it an ideal spot for reflection or quiet contemplation. The temple is not only a place of worship but also a cultural landmark that connects visitors to the rich tapestry of Split's history.
